## Step 4: Tune cold starts

After moving Fernwick's order handlers to the Quillbase serverless runtime, cold starts jumped to ~4s. Enable provisioned warm pools and trim the dependency bundle before cutover. Do not skip this; checkout latency alerts will fire otherwise. The warm-pool settings currently applied in staging are listed below.

deployment values, tahof-baweg:
[brieth]
team = nordor
access_code = ac_abc511
owner = tamael.quenvan
host = brieth.halixlabs.example
port = 9000
peer = zorok.plorvaforge.example
salt = 02a603a5
pin = 1472

Premiums rise about 9%, driven mainly by expanded product coverage for the Ferngate line. Importantly, the new policy extends to client-site demonstrations, which removes the waiver process several of you flagged. Please review the updated certificate language before quoting enterprise deals, as some clients reference coverage limits contractually. Claims history remains clean, which helped negotiations considerably. The renewal also connects to broader planning, summarised in the confidential note below.

board note of yageg-yadug: The northern region missed its Framir quota by 13.1 percent last quarter. Lamathek Freight plans to raise the Quenael list price by 30.2 percent in March. The pricing group signed off on a budget of $133.5 million for Project Novok. The renewal with Gilethek Foods closes at $60.0 million a year, 2.7 percent above the last contract.

Present: executive team. The board is advised that management approved a phased 7% increase for legacy customers on the Corveth platform, effective over two billing cycles. Analysis by the commercial team indicates limited churn risk, as migration costs for these accounts remain high. Customer communications will begin next month, with account managers briefed first. An exemption process exists for contracts under renegotiation. Finance will report retention figures at the next session. The broader business rationale appears directly below.

confidential, hawip-yahag: Istaxix Works plans to raise the Silir list price by 64.9 percent in October. The finance team signed off on a budget of $57.9 million for Project Raleth. The renewal with Goroxax Group closes at $25.0 million a year, 56.0 percent below the last contract. Project Silion slips by one quarter because of the supplier delay.